Android Audio/Video/Graphics Developer

7 Months ago • 8-12 Years • Mobile Development

Job Summary

Job Description

Android Audio/Video/Graphics Developer needed for Automotive BSP development. Must have 8+ years of experience in embedded Linux/Linux application/driver/kernel development, strong C/C++ skills, understanding of Android framework, and proficiency in any Android HAL (Audio, Graphics, Camera, Power).
Must have:
  • Embedded Linux
  • C/C++ Development
  • Android Framework
  • Android HAL
Good to have:
  • RTOS Porting
  • Host to DSP
  • Graphics Drivers
  • Android Automotive

Job Details

About the job

Project Description:

Luxoft is collaborating with a prominent HW SoC Vendor in creation of an Android Automotive BSP targeted at the Automotive Industry. The customer wants Luxoft to do the board bring-up of Android Automotive on target SoC platform. The platform would be included IVI modules and features for Automotive market. During this duration, Luxoft would do the base bring-up of foundational components of Android Automotive (Audio, GFX, Media & Connectivity) that can be showcased to the customer during Embedded World.


Luxoft is looking for experienced Android Audio developers for enablement of this platform for the customer. This brings immense scope of development for Android Developers and enthusiasts.


Responsibilities:

As an Android Audio Developer, you would be responsible for below components of Android Automotive: Linux, Embedded, device driver, Audio subsystem, RTOS, Audio HAL, Audio Framework, OpenMax, ALSA, I2S


Mandatory Skills:

- Engineer with 8+ years of experience in embedded Linux/Linux application/driver/kernel development

- Strong C/C++ development skills with a good understanding of object-oriented design

- Good understanding of Android framework, overall Android Architecture.

- Proficient in any one of Android HAL amongst Audio, Graphics, Camera, Power etc.

- Experience with Multimedia frameworks such as Stagefright, Gstreamer, OpenMAX, Codec2.

- Compliance with CTS/VTS and support in resolving defects

- Strong background in embedded systems development

- System knowledge, System Debugging


Experience in at least one of below domains:


For Video:

- Experience with Multimedia frameworks such as Stagefright, Gstreamer, OpenMAX, Codec2

- Hands-on experience with video codecs such as H264, HEVC, MPEG2 etc. is a must

- Strong background in embedded systems development

- System knowledge, System Debugging


For Audio:

- Good understanding of Linux fundamentals, Audio fundamentals

- Experience in customizing Android Audio HAL, AudioPolicyManager and Audioflinger components

- Experience with Audio sub-systems, Audio drivers, frameworks and ALSA SOC(ASOC), Audio protocols like I2S

- Strong background in embedded systems development

- System knowledge, System Debugging

- Experience with kernel mode driver programming in Linux


For Graphics:

- Solid expertise in Android HAL, Android graphics pipeline, DRM

- Very Good knowledge in Surface Flinger, HWUI, SKIA, OpenGL/Vulkan, HWC, Display Panel

- Strong background in embedded systems development

- System knowledge, System Debugging


Nice-to-Have Skills:

- Experience with Any RTOS porting

- Experience with host to DSP communication

- Graphics driver for standards (OpenGL, Vulkan, OpenCL, Direct3D)

- Gpu drivers, Linux kernel drivers knowledge

- Experienced with Android Automotive platform is desired

- Experience with Android multimedia framework is desired


Languages:

  • English: B2 Upper Intermediate

Similar Jobs

Microsoft - Principal Software Engineer Manager

Microsoft

Bengaluru, Karnataka, India (On-Site)
• 1 Month ago
Onsemi - Staff Design Engineer

Onsemi

Bengaluru, Karnataka, India (On-Site)
• 5 Months ago
Studio Wildcard - Engine Programmer

Studio Wildcard

Bellevue, Washington, United States (On-Site)
• 6 Months ago
Aditi Consulting - Multimedia Specialist

Aditi Consulting

Bengaluru, Karnataka, India (On-Site)
• 4 Months ago
NVIDIA - Solutions Architect, GenAI Agentic Networks - Telco

NVIDIA

Santa Clara, California, United States (Remote)
• 3 Weeks ago
Nagarro - Senior Staff Consultant, UXD

Nagarro

India (Remote)
• 4 Months ago
Meta - Software Engineer, iOS

Meta

San Francisco, California, United States (On-Site)
• 3 Months ago
Yodo1 - Unity3D Mobile SDK Team Lead

Yodo1

(Remote)
• 7 Months ago
Everyday Health Group - Principal Software Engineer - Android

Everyday Health Group

Massachusetts, United States (Remote)
• 4 Weeks ago
Truecaller - Staff Android Engineer & Team Lead

Truecaller

Stockholm, Stockholm County, Sweden (On-Site)
• 3 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Playrix - Senior QA Engineer (Cross-Game)

Playrix

Ireland (Remote)
• 1 Week ago
Microsoft - Principal Software Engineer, AI Agent Services

Microsoft

Mountain View, California, United States (On-Site)
• 4 Weeks ago
Next Level Business Services - Windows Azure Build Engineer

Next Level Business Services

Redmond, Washington, United States (On-Site)
• 4 Months ago
GoTo Group - Lead Software Engineer - Cartography

GoTo Group

Singapore (On-Site)
• 3 Months ago
Thatgamecompany - Senior Multiplayer Engineer

Thatgamecompany

United States (Remote)
• 8 Months ago
Rivos - CPU Design Verification - Full-time

Rivos

Bengaluru, Karnataka, India (Hybrid)
• 4 Months ago
Epic Games - Programmeur de jouabilité sénior

Epic Games

Montreal, Quebec, Canada (On-Site)
• 1 Month ago
Microsoft - Senior Software Engineer

Microsoft

Hyderabad, Telangana, India (On-Site)
• 1 Month ago
Microsoft - Research Intern - Machine Learning and Optimization - Redmond

Microsoft

Redmond, Washington, United States (On-Site)
• 1 Month ago
Krafton  - AI Programmer

Krafton

Montreal, Quebec, Canada (Hybrid)
• 3 Weeks ago

Get notifed when new similar jobs are uploaded

Jobs in Bengaluru, Karnataka, India

PwC - Senior Associate_GCP Data Engineer_Data and  Analytics_Advisory_Bengaluru

PwC

Bengaluru, Karnataka, India (On-Site)
• 4 Months ago
Suyog Electricals  (SEPL_Cables) - Tender Engineer

Suyog Electricals (SEPL_Cables)

Vadodara, Gujarat, India (On-Site)
• 6 Months ago
ACV Auctions - Senior Engineer, Machine Learning

ACV Auctions

Chennai, Tamil Nadu, India (On-Site)
• 4 Months ago
Paytm - Product Management - Senior Product Manager - UPI

Paytm

Bengaluru, Karnataka, India (On-Site)
• 4 Months ago
Infoblox - Staff Software Engineer

Infoblox

Bengaluru, Karnataka, India (On-Site)
• 2 Months ago
Atari - Lead - Cloud & Infrastructure Strategy

Atari

Atari, Punjab, India (On-Site)
• 5 Months ago
EPAM Systems - Senior Python Software Engineer

EPAM Systems

Maharashtra, India (Remote)
• 5 Months ago
Intelliswift Software - Senior Frontend Developer

Intelliswift Software

Bengaluru, Karnataka, India (Hybrid)
• 5 Months ago
Warner Bros Games - Staff Software Engineer

Warner Bros Games

Hyderabad, Telangana, India (Hybrid)
• 1 Month ago
Tech Data APAC - Marketing Manager

Tech Data APAC

Maharashtra, India (Hybrid)
• 4 Months ago

Get notifed when new similar jobs are uploaded

Mobile Development Jobs

Aristocrat Gaming - Android Developer

Aristocrat Gaming

Warsaw, Masovian Voivodeship, Poland (Hybrid)
• 1 Month ago
Nagarro - Staff Engineer, QA Manual

Nagarro

Mumbai, Maharashtra, India (On-Site)
• 4 Months ago
NAH.io - Mobile Lead (IOS)

NAH.io

Hong Kong (On-Site)
• 4 Months ago
Backbone - Android Engineer

Backbone

Seattle, Washington, United States (Hybrid)
• 7 Months ago
Nagarro - Staff Engineer, Java

Nagarro

Riyadh, Riyadh Province, Saudi Arabia (On-Site)
• 3 Months ago
Nagarro - Associate Principal Consultant, Support Presales

Nagarro

United Arab Emirates (Remote)
• 4 Months ago
Positive Grid Taiwan - Senior Android Developer

Positive Grid Taiwan

Taipei City, Taiwan (On-Site)
• 7 Months ago
Meta - Software Engineer (Android OS - Embedded)

Meta

Burlingame, California, United States (On-Site)
• 3 Months ago
AAG APP - Senior Developer (Android Gaming)

AAG APP

Lucknow, Uttar Pradesh, India (Hybrid)
• 5 Months ago
Nagarro - Associate Staff Engineer, QA Automation

Nagarro

India (Remote)
• 4 Months ago

Get notifed when new similar jobs are uploaded

About The Company

Luxoft, a DXC Technology Company (NYSE: DXC), is a digital strategy and software engineering firm providing bespoke technology solutions that drive business change for customers the world over. Acquired by U.S. company DXC Technology in 2019, Luxoft is a global operation in 44 cities and 21 countries with an international, agile workforce of nearly 18,000 people. It combines a unique blend of engineering excellence and deep industry expertise, helping over 425 global clients innovate in the areas of automotive, financial services, travel and hospitality, healthcare, life sciences, media and telecommunications.

DXC Technology is a leading Fortune 500 IT services company which helps global companies run their mission critical systems. Together, DXC and Luxoft offer a differentiated customer-value proposition for digital transformation by combining Luxoft’s front-end digital capabilities with DXC’s expertise in IT modernization and integration. Follow our profile for regular updates and insights into technology and business needs.

Gothenburg, Västra Götaland County, Sweden (On-Site)

New Delhi, Delhi, India (Remote)

Poland, Ohio, United States (Remote)

KrakĂłw, Lesser Poland Voivodeship, Poland (On-Site)

Wrocław, Lower Silesian Voivodeship, Poland (On-Site)

Ukrainka, Kyiv Oblast, Ukraine (Remote)

Kuala Lumpur, Federal Territory Of Kuala Lumpur, Malaysia (On-Site)

Bengaluru, Karnataka, India (On-Site)

Mississauga, Ontario, Canada (On-Site)

View All Jobs

Get notified when new jobs are added by Luxoft

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ug